  • Get ready for an unforgettable evening with Gunhild Carling! Gunhild Carling is a Swedish Jazz Star. She plays multiple instruments, sings and tap dances. She performs all over the world, Over 50 million views in YouTube, Facebook and other platforms. Gunhild plays several instruments such as trombone, trumpet, recorder, bagpipe, harmonica, drums and piano and tour around Europe since a very early age together with her family. Seen in TV shows: at ABC NEWS, Dancing With the Stars (Sweden), Americas Got Talent, etc. Join us on Friday, February 7, 2025, at 7 p.m. at the Bornemann Theatre at the TERI Campus of Life in San Marcos for a spectacular performance by the incredibly talented Gunhild Carling! Known as Sweden's Queen of Swing, Gunhild’s music will captivate and energize you all night long. With her powerful presence and exceptional talent, this is a show you won’t want to miss.
